Bring along your first responder discount when visiting the aquarium to save money on admissions and purchases. This offer is open to active military personnel as well as Horry County residents; simply present proof at the ticket counter to redeem it; it does not apply towards U-Pick Combo tickets or annual passes.

Ripley’s Aquarium Myrtle Beach, part of Broadway at the Beach complex in Myrtle Beach, South Carolina. Opened to the public since 1997 and featuring exotic sea life from around the globe. New attractions at the aquarium include Ocean Wonders gallery showcasing amazing new fish from across the globe and Penguin Playhouse home to African penguin colonies. Furthermore, Dangerous Reef tank is home to 750,000 gallon tank that allows guests to navigate 340-foot glide path along its tank while sharks swim overhead!
